Cloud Accounting

Our coverage on Cloud Accounting examines the transformative impact of cloud-based technologies on the UK accountancy profession. Accountancy Today reports on the adoption trends, with nearly half of UK accounting practices fully embracing cloud-based software, and an additional 34% operating a hybrid model. We analyse the benefits driving this shift, including enhanced accessibility, improved productivity, and real-time collaboration between accountants and clients . Our editorial also explores the role of cloud accounting in ensuring compliance with regulations such as Making Tax Digital, and its influence on strategic planning and client service delivery . This coverage provides accountants, partners, and firm leaders with insights into leveraging cloud technologies for operational efficiency and growth.
